Skip to product information
1 of 6


SkyWatcher Evostar 80ED

SkyWatcher Evostar 80ED

Regular price $1,590.00 USD
Regular price Sale price $1,590.00 USD
Sale Sold out



🌌 Unleash the Cosmos with Precision: Sky-Watcher Evostar 80ED APO 80mm f/7.5 Doublet Refracting Telescope

πŸš€ Quick Overview:

Embark on a celestial journey with the Sky-Watcher Evostar 80ED, a stellar combination of cutting-edge technology and affordability. Boasting a doublet apochromatic optical design, this telescope offers superior performance in astrophotography. The air-spaced two-element assembly minimizes false color, delivering crisp stars against a backdrop of rich, charcoal-black skies.

πŸ” Product Details:

✨ Optical Excellence: The Evostar refractor lens assembly features a proprietary blend of extra-low dispersion glass, ensuring impeccable image quality. Fluorite-based ED glass elements, coupled with Metallic High-Transmission Coatingsβ„’ (MHTCβ„’), eliminate false color while dual-baffles prevent stray light interference. Experience tack-sharp stars and breathtaking contrast-rich visuals.

🌈 Anti-Color Aberration: Say goodbye to color aberrations with the Evostar 80ED. The doublet design minimizes false color, allowing you to capture stunning images without compromising on clarity. The result? Astounding astrophotography that showcases the beauty of the night sky in all its glory.

🎨 Elegance in Design: Crafted with precision, the aluminum tube of the Evostar 80ED features a glossy, black diamond metal-flake finish. Not only does it deliver top-notch performance, but it also adds a touch of elegance to your stargazing sessions.

πŸ”­ Enhanced Focusing Experience: Equipped with a 2-inch dual-speed Crayford-style focuser, this telescope ensures smooth and precise adjustments. Immerse yourself in the cosmos and capture intricate details with unparalleled ease.

πŸ“¦ Fully-Loaded Accessories: The Evostar 80ED comes complete with a range of accessories, including two 1.25-inch eyepieces (5mm and 25mm), an 8x50 right-angle finderscope, tube rings, and a V-style dovetail. The telescope is housed in a foam-lined aluminum case, offering protection and convenience for your astronomical adventures.

πŸ“ Technical Specifications:

  • Optical Design: ED Doublet
  • Glass Type: BK7/FPL-53(ED)
  • Aperture: 80mm
  • Focal Ratio: f/7.5
  • Focal Length: 600mm
  • Focuser: 2" Dual Speed Crayford
  • Dawes Limit: 1.45
  • Rayleigh Limit: 1.75
  • Limiting Magnification: 12
  • Light Gathering: 24%

πŸ›οΈ Included Items:

  • Sky-Watcher Evostar ED80 Refractor OTA
  • Foam-lined Metal Carrying Case
  • 8x50 mm Viewfinder with Bracket
  • 2-inch Dielectric Diagonal
  • Two 1.25-inch LE (Long Eye Relief) eyepieces (LE20 mm and LE5 mm)
  • 1.25-inch Focuser Adapter
  • Tube Ring Attachment Hardware

🌠 Unlock the Wonders of the Cosmos with the Sky-Watcher Evostar 80ED APO Telescope - Your Gateway to Astronomical Excellence!


View full details

More Skywatcher Telescopes

More Skywatcher Mounts